Best Restaurants, Italian Food near me in Middlesbrough, England, United Kingdom
20-22 Fairbridge Street | Middlesbrough, TS1 5DJ
117 High Street Great Ayton Middlesbrough, TS9 6BW
44 High Street Stokesley Middlesbrough, TS9 5DQ
Springfield Middlesbrough, TS9 5ER
1-3 Centre Court The Oval Brookfield Middlesbrough, TS5 8HP
Cleveland Retail Park | Middlesbrough, TS6 6UX
123-125 Acklam Road Middlesbrough, TS5 5HR
28, Hayton Close, Eastfield, Cramlington | Middlesbrough, NE23 2FN
288-290 Acklam Rd Middlesbrough, TS5 8DL
271a Acklam Road | Middlesbrough, TS5 7BP
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ood